California Regulations Impacting Life Insurance Policies

California has specific laws and regulations that govern life insurance policies, particularly for those offering coverage amounts reaching $1 million. Here are some key factors to consider:

  • Financial Stability: Insurers must maintain a minimum level of reserves to ensure they can pay out claims. This is especially important for larger policies like a million-dollar plan.
  • Disclosure Requirements: When applying for a life insurance policy, you are required to provide accurate information regarding your health, lifestyle, and family medical history. Failure to do so can affect claims.
  • Suitability Standards: Insurance companies must assess the suitability of high-value policies to ensure that they meet your financial needs and objectives.
  • Beneficiary Regulations: California does not limit who can be named as a beneficiary, but it’s essential to understand how beneficiary designations can impact estate taxes and probate processes.

Common Concerns About High-Value Policies

When considering a million-dollar life insurance policy in California, you may have some concerns:

  • Premium Costs: Higher coverage generally increases the premiums. Ensure you evaluate your budget and long-term financial plans.
  • Qualifying for Coverage: Lenders will look closely at your health and lifestyle to determine insurability. Remaining honest during the application process is crucial.
  • Tax Implications: Generally, the death benefit from a life insurance policy is tax-free, but consult a tax professional to navigate specific scenarios.
